We are looking for a hands-on Senior Applications and Development Manager to drive the world‑class development of our business‑critical applications and software solutions. Leading a team of Developers, Analysts and application specialists, you will oversee the full lifecycle of all applications and software, ensuring security requirements, onboarding processes and technology standards are consistently met.
In this exciting role, you will manage development pipelines, oversee application lifecycles, and collaborate with a wide range of stakeholders to deliver innovation and efficiency across our Technology department. You will be entrusted to lead a team responsible for ensuring applications remain secure, scalable and fully aligned with evolving business needs.
This is an excellent opportunity to shape the maintenance, optimisation and ongoing improvement of technology across our club - combining effective leadership with exceptional application development to deliver world‑class software solutions.

Your day-to-day
- Lead and empower your team - you’ll guide Developers, Analysts, and application specialists, supporting growth while consistently ensuring high‑quality delivery
- Set development standards - you will outline and maintain best practices and governance frameworks that support secure and efficient application development
- Maintain application performance - you will ensure systems remain secure, scalable, and up to date, managing upgrades and lifecycle activities
- Collaborate with stakeholders - you will work closely with cross-functional teams to align on requirements, communicate progress, and deliver solutions that meet expectations
- Manage external partners - you’ll oversee relationships with third‑party vendors, ensuring effective management of delivery and budget
- Ensure compliance and mitigate risk - you will uphold regulatory, security, and governance requirements across all application development activity
- Application development experience - you have proven experience working in application development, ideally in football or sports environments
- Demonstrated leadership expertise - you’re highly skilled in managing Software Development teams, supporting direct reports and leading team projects
- Operational resilience and risk awareness - you can expertly analyse issues, assess risks, manage incidents and design effective security solutions
- Exceptional knowledge of programming languages - you’re confident in understanding and interpreting programming languages (eg. Java, .NET & Python)
- Cloud platform experience - you’re familiar with cloud platforms (Azure, AWS) and DevOps practices
- Excellent communication skills - you possess exceptional written and verbal communication capabilities, with the ability to make technical concepts accessible to non-technical audiences
- Software development methodology proficiency - you’re experienced in methodologies and frameworks such as SDLC, Agile and DevOps
- Organised, strategic and adaptable mindset - you excel in navigating ambiguity and fast-changing environments, delivering smart, compelling solutions while managing projects simultaneously

Disability Confident Leader
We are a Disability Confident Leader. We actively welcome and encourage applications from people with disabilities and long-term health conditions. If you need disability-related adjustments to the recruitment process, please indicate this in your application.
If you are likely to meet the definition of being a ‘disabled person’ according to the Equality Act 2010, you may be eligible to apply for an interview via the Disability Confident Scheme - please indicate this in your application form below. The information you share with us about your health or disability will not be used in recruitment decisions.
